Uvala Trojna is a natural bathing beach located on the island of Krk in Croatia. The beach features a rocky surface with low and high vegetation and stretches for 875 metres along an indented coastline. The average sea temperature during the season is 23.38°C, with salinity ranging from 33.9 to 38.5. The beach has a mild coastal slope both above and below water, and experiences low bather density during the season.
